How can I ensure energy efficiency for my Takagi T-M50-N water heater?
Ensuring energy efficiency for your Takagi T-M50-N tankless water heater is not only beneficial for reducing energy consumption but also for saving on utility bills. Tankless water heaters are known for their energy-saving capabilities, but to maximize efficiency, you should follow these steps:
Proper Sizing:
Ensure that your T-M50-N is correctly sized for your household's hot water demands. An undersized unit may struggle to meet your needs, while an oversized one can lead to unnecessary energy consumption. Consult the manufacturer's sizing guidelines or seek professional advice to determine the right size for your home.
Optimal Temperature Settings:
The T-M50-N allows you to set the desired hot water temperature. Consider setting it to a comfortable but not excessively high temperature to avoid the need for excessive cold water mixing at the tap, which can waste energy. A setting of around 120°F (49°C) is generally recommended for most households.
Regular Maintenance:
Schedule annual maintenance for your tankless water heater. This includes cleaning the unit, inspecting for any mineral buildup or debris in the heat exchanger, and checking for gas leaks or combustion issues. A well-maintained unit operates more efficiently.
Use Low-Flow Fixtures:
Installing low-flow faucets and showerheads can significantly reduce hot water usage. These fixtures limit the flow rate of water, allowing you to maintain comfort while using less hot water.
Insulate Hot Water Pipes:
Insulating hot water pipes can help minimize heat loss as hot water travels from the heater to your taps. This ensures that the hot water retains its temperature and reduces the need to reheat water in the pipes, saving energy.
Consider a Recirculation System:
If you find that you're waiting a long time for hot water to reach your taps, consider installing a recirculation system. This system keeps hot water circulating in the pipes, reducing wait times and minimizing water waste.
Check for Leaks:
Regularly inspect your plumbing system for leaks, as even small leaks can waste hot water and energy. Address any leaks promptly to conserve both water and energy.
Avoid Overuse:
Be mindful of your hot water usage habits. Encourage family members to take shorter showers, only run the dishwasher and washing machine with full loads, and fix any dripping faucets promptly. These small changes can add up to significant energy savings.
Install a Water Softener or Descaler:
If you have hard water in your area, consider installing a water softener or descaling system. Hard water can lead to mineral buildup in the heat exchanger, reducing the efficiency of your tankless water heater. Softening or descaling the water can help maintain its performance.
Ventilation and Combustion Air:
Ensure that the heater's ventilation and combustion air supply are unobstructed. Proper airflow is essential for efficient combustion. Check that the venting system is in good condition and free from any blockages.
Consider a Condensing Unit:
If you're in the market for a new tankless water heater, consider a condensing unit like the Takagi T-H3-DV-N. These units recover additional heat from flue gases, increasing efficiency and lowering operating costs.
Monitor Energy Usage:
Consider installing an energy monitor to track your water heater's energy consumption. This can help you identify any unusual spikes in usage and adjust your habits accordingly.
By following these tips and maintaining your Takagi T-M50-N tankless water heater properly, you can ensure that it operates at peak energy efficiency, providing hot water when you need it while minimizing energy consumption and lowering your utility bills.
